The Miryang gang rape, known in South Korea as the Miryang middle school girls rape incident, was a criminal incident that occurred in Miryang, South Korea in 2004. At least 41 male high school students gang raped several middle school and high school girls over the course of 11 months.[1] The case provoked controversy due to police mistreatment of the victims and lenient handling of the offenders.[2]

The victims lived in Ulsan and Changwon, while the perpetrators were from Miryang and Changwon.[3] The perpetrators were initially believed to be members of a high school gang,[4] but little evidence for this was found.[5] They met the first 14-year-old victim over the phone. When she visited them, she was sexually assaulted, with the scene being filmed for blackmail.[2] According to police, she was raped up to 10 times by 3 to 24 high school boys in each occurrence, they apparently did it for no reason, just enjoyment and/or revenge from a breakup. [4] with at least 41 boys being involved over 11 months.[1] The girl was ordered to bring her 13-year-old sister and 16-year-old cousin to Miryang,[4] where the cousin was raped.[2] The original police report stated that the younger sister was sexually assaulted as well, but it may only have been a physical assault.[5] The boys were also accused of raping two other girls.[2] They allegedly extorted money from their victims.[6]
